DESCRIPTION:Texas is the favorite home and destination of business folk and businesses 
 according to the business community itself. Why? Because there is no state 
 income tax. There is a state sales tax of 6.25%, but that compares 
 favorably with California's Prop. 30 rate of 7.5%.\n\nThe primary reason 
 Texas can afford no state income tax is because it levies a significant 
 severance tax on oil production. California doesn't have a severance tax on 
 oil production in despite of being the #3 oil producing state.\n\nCome
